1 Review of GO Urban Adventure Race "I did the GO Urban Adventure Race this past weekend and it was a blast. The race is kinda like the Amazing Race in one day throughout the city. We ended up in a viking festival eating Finnish licorice,…

This weekend we were one of the destination stops for the "GO Urban Adventure Races - Boston". 27 teams of 2 participants received clues of where to go and once there they had to complete tasks. ...
